THE ROLE:
We are the Central Engineering team providing test solutions for Enterprise New Product Introduction (NPI) under the Product Engineering Organization. We do exciting product development for leading-edge technology that will power the next generation processors used for high performance computing, data centers, and enterprise servers.
As a Product Development Engineer 2, you will help drive New Product Introduction (NPI) to volume by executing characterization, yield analysis, and product definition for next‑generation AMD products. You will collaborate across design, diagnostics, foundry, quality, and manufacturing teams to optimize test content, reduce test time, improve yield, and land the right distributions to business targets. You will be challenged to come up with innovative and creative ways to solve the complex problems that come with developing products using the latest technologies.

KEY RESPONSIBILITIES:
- Silicon Characterization & Debug: Support the development and execution of characterization plans across PVT corners. Perform device measurements, analyze electrical behaviors, identify parametric shifts or sensitivities, and assist in triaging failure signatures. Collaborate with design, test, and diagnostics teams to drive issue reproduction and contribute to root‑cause investigations.
- Yield Engineering: Contribute to early‑silicon yield learning by collecting data, identifying initial yield trends, and flagging potential systemic issues. Perform structured analysis across defectivity, structural, and parametric components, and work with test content owners to highlight pattern issues, coverage gaps, or debug priorities.
- Product Definition Support: Assist in the creation or refinement of product definitions including OPNs, fuse maps, binning schemes, and performance/power guard bands. Support data collection, correlation studies, and boundary‑setting activities to ensure product definitions align with technical feasibility and manufacturing targets.
- Cross‑Functional Collaboration: Work closely with senior team members and partner functions (design, test, diagnostics, yield, reliability, manufacturing) to ensure smooth execution of characterization, debug, and yield‑improvement activities. Communicate findings clearly, maintain accurate documentation, and contribute inputs to product milestone reviews.
